Default Luis Diaz exonerated after 26 years in prison thanks to DNA testing

You might not remember the case of Luis Diaz. He was broadcasted on the Final Appeal section of Unsolved Mysteries. In 1980 he was convicted of being the bird road rapist. He was sentenced to life in prison. He was released last week after DNA testing proved he was not the rapist. This link has more information.http://www.sptimes.com/2005/08/04/St...s__a_fre.shtml
